Examine the cables within the trays for abrasions, cuts, or stress, especially at bends and supports. More frequent inspections, such as semi-annually or quarterly, are advisable in harsh environments. Check for smooth transitions at tray bends using factory-fitted components to prevent cable stress. Verify that sharp edges are deburred and treated with zinc-rich paint.
